Naspers, the largest media company in Africa and owner of popular South African portal 24.com, is offering USD 19.3-million for 100% of the Polish Internet portal Bankier.pl.
Bankier.pl offers financial news, market analysis and comparison-shopping information of financial products.
According to Corporate Information, Bankier.pl derives its profits mostly from on-line advertising and finance mediation.
Naspers will incorporate the newly acquired Bankier.pl with Allegro, an Eastern European internet business which operates e-commerce trading platforms in Hungary and Czech Republic.
